The Man of the Match award is a sponsor's award for a Poole player and as I stood behind Martin Piper for the whole match, I can confer that this was the best performance by a keeper that I have seen this season. I can only think of a couple of shots from Poole that were not on target and most of the saves were the result of good positioning and anticipation. We have played much worse this season and scored many more. At 2-1 especially with the possession and pressure from Poole many teams would (and have) folded but Torpoint played the full 90 minutes. They fully deserved the ovation from the travelling support at the end of the match. Both teams tried to play football and it was one of the cleanest games I have seen for a while. A good referee, I know that because I did not notice him, let the game flow and maybe it was only our secret weapon, the size of the Tatnam pitch, that finally beat Torpoint. As we suspected, Torpoint were not a Step 6 standard side but then SWPL is not really a Step 6 league. My final question, if we agree that the best performance of the day was from Martin Piper, who did you think was Poole's best player?
